wooh. got my etys 4s already.

 

initial observation, all the frequency are there and they don't jump out at you. the 4s version are not as inefficent as i thought. I'm listening on vol 3.5 on my technics pcdp and with normal earbuds like sony 888, the vol will be about 2.5-3. not too bad after all! or maybe i listen at far lower volumes than many people. etys 4s can't compare to my current gulping AKG 501 which needs around 7-8 to sound the same volume.

 

Seal and comfort: having used earplugs under ear and life threatening situations, i think i have mastered the art of earplugs insertion sometime back. therefore i 'think' i got the seal right. cant imagine how is it possible for them to go any better. As for isolation, probably better than many commercial earplugs and foam. i can't hear myself typing when the music is playing but can when it stops. it is hurting a bit after 30 mins but hey it's my first time after all! hehehe. microphonics are not as bad as i thought too.

 

SOUND: as i said earlier, these etys doesn't have sound that jumps at you, they sound balanced. listening to massive attack's inertia creeps, those drum beats in the beginning is superbly controlled and textured. imaging is good too. different instruments are defined and have their own space. when i say they have their own space, they HAVE THEIR OWN SPACE!! but of course they can't have soundstage like AKG 501. as what naz said, they don't sound bright but instead detailed. you'll probably have eargasms listening to classical with 101 instruments in their own area.
